Per the Troubleshooting & FAQ section on the Wiki, this is because of the source data from JustWatch. If you go to their website and search for the program, you can see that in the Stream (aka subscription) options, Hulu is listed, but Amazon Prime is not:

Notably, even though in SLM and here you see the "Prime Video" icon, it is not available on the provider "Amazon Prime Video". This program is available on Amazon for purchase, so that would be the provider "Amazon Video" if you did that.

SLM is completely dependent upon JustWatch having correct data. If you find an issue like this, just follow the directions in the link above to submit the issue to them. Potentially, while waiting for a fix, you could manually override the Stream Links, but I'm sure you'd rather not for something with so many episodes.

However, I did just check, and New Girl is on Hulu/Disney+. I'm wondering if there was a slight gap for some licensing reasoning or the other. If you are using an Android TV device, I have found Hulu has killed the ability to accept deep links, so if you click to launch it, nothing happens (a different error also discussed on the Troubleshooting & FAQ wiki page). You pretty much have to do the Hulu to Disney+ conversion now to get it to work there.

Installed this and was trying to figure out how to bookmark shows. Did a search in Manage Programs and got results but didn't see an obvious "bookmark" button.

I must have clicked the wrong thing because for the last half hour or more I get this message when trying to go back to the Manage Programs page:

2026-07-20 12:12:04.964444: WARNING: A SLM process is currently underway and, due to this, 'Manage Programs' functionality cannot be run at this time. If you were executing an action, your last position will be saved and be available when the process completes. Please try again later.

There is nothing special on the home page dialog box and nothing obvious seemed to be going on in the logs.

Any ideas what to do?

1 Like

Please follow the directions on the Wiki...

Not enough info to know for sure, but that's a sign that a SLM process is running. But if you aren't seeing anything in the logs, then most likely something got started but never finished. You can just restart SLM and it will clear out, no harm, no foul. If you can recall exactly what you did to get to that state and I can replicate, I'll see if I can patch it out.
